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_005424.5(TIE1):āc.350T>Cā(p.Ile117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000384 in 1,613,794 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Nov 13, 2024 | The c.350T>C (p.I117T) alteration is located in exon 2 (coding exon 2) of the TIE1 gene. This alteration results from a T to C substitution at nucleotide position 350, causing the isoleucine (I) at amino acid position 117 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
